I've photographed wedding receptions and corporate events here at the SkyLounge - it's got it's own unique vibe, a sort of rooftop urban terrace garden patio feel, if that isn't too wordy. Needless to say, amazing views, facilitated by versatile windows that can open fully or close depending on the season. Great staff whenever I've visited, and uniformly excellent food and beverage options from the attached parent Glen Hotel. Ten thumbs up!
